Zexuan Derrick-Supported Flares incorporate a structural steel framework (lattice derrick) to support one or multiple flare risers. This design is ideal for tall applications where plot space is limited, eliminating the sprawling anchor footprint of guy wires while providing unparalleled structural stability and the ability to hold multiple process risers.
Key Technical Advantages
Multi-Riser Capability: A single Zexuan derrick can support several independent flare risers (e.g., HP, LP, Acid gas).
Compact Footprint for Tall Flares: Eliminates guy wires, maximizing usable ground space around the base of the derrick tower.
Excellent Structural Rigidity: Heavy-duty lattice framework offers maximum resistance against severe wind, seismic, and dynamic piping loads.
Technical Specifications
- Height Range: 40 meters to 120 meters.
- Derrick Structure: Hot-dip galvanized structural carbon steel lattice.
- Configuration: 3-sided (triangular) or 4-sided (square) derrick designs.
- Riser Diameter: Tailored to process flow requirements.
